Job description

We are seeking a dedicated Interior Designer to join our team to provide design and consultative services to clients and internal sales staff. The designer is a valued professional member of the team, bringing knowledge, aesthetics, and creative ideas that improve company results through workstyles, trends, products, and space.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Attend client meetings or planning sessions to review project scope and assess programming needs
  • Review documents and analyze building plans and site conditions to ensure accurate space representation
  • Conduct field measurements, existing furniture inventories, and code analysis
  • Develop or present space plans and furniture typicals that address the programming needs analysis
  • Select or develop and present color and finish options including presentation boxes (as needed)
  • Responsible for the development and accuracy of project drawings and furniture specifications
  • Self-check all project documents (drawings, specs, renderings) produced by design prior to being issued to the team or client and incorporate all changes received
  • Assist in obtaining client-written signature approvals on all final plans
  • Transmit complete and accurate project documentation to the team for order entry and installation
  • Provide working drawings to third-party contractors as needed (firm, GC, electrical sub, IT, etc.)
  • Review final installation with the project manager and update drawings with “as-built” conditions for record
  • Able to estimate time to complete project and scope of work for budgetary purposes and complete a weekly timesheet for accurate billing
  • Fluent in AutoCAD, CET Designer, Revit, and Project Spec
  • Working knowledge of codes, ADA, ergonomics, technology integration, LEED, Well Building
  • Participate in company lead events
  • Collaborate with internal departments and external resources on project scope and plans
  • Provide timely and accurate complete information for clients/vendors
  • Attend or seek out training opportunities to support account and personal growth
  • Extensive knowledge of product lines, features, applications, and technical capabilities
  • Other duties as assigned

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Interior Design or similar field
  • 3-5 years of commercial furniture sales experience or similar (8-10 years for Sr. Designer)
  • Exceptional attention to detail and a great listener
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ced environment with simultaneous projects and challenging deadlines
  • Ability to learn and adapt to new software technologies
  • Proficient skills in AutoCAD, CET, Revit, Project Spec, and MS Office (Outlook, Word, Excel, PowerPoint)
  • Desire to work in a collaborative, innovative, and team-oriented environment
  • Ability to support a Work from Home setup
  • Own PC/laptop
  • Internet speed at least 15 Mbps download, 10 Mbps upload
